Lighting Design Calculator


Our simple to use lighting design calculator is a quick and easy way to see how many luminaires of a certain product you will require to light a room to the general SLL (CIBSE) lighting level recommendations. The current iteration of our lighting design calculator uses the latest standards and room profiles taken from SN EN 12464-1. The simplicity of the tool is thanks to complex calculations which take place in the background of the tool, with sophisticated formulas and LDT data used to provide the results shown.

General assumptions for the calculator are that rooms are square/oblong, with uniform ceiling heights in the measured rooms. It is also assumed that light fixtures will be equally spaced; should the products in question be due for installation within a 600x600 ceiling grid format, the number of fittings ordered should be rounded to a figure befitting this arrangement. Where CCT products are shown, we have shown results for our 4000K variants.

Natural light sources such as windows and sky lights are not part of our estimated calculation. Should you require a more comprehensive lighting design, please contact our lighting design team or your local BELL representative.

Office type rooms assumed reflection factors of 20/70/50% for floor, ceiling and walls respectively.

Warehouse type rooms assumed reflection factors of 20/50/30% for floor, ceiling and walls respectively.
